This 4-week capstone leadership program is intended to support and nurture young leaders, preparing them for successful futures as caring community leaders, mentors, and role models. 

During their month at camp, WLIT campers will learn about effective leadership and camper care, develop their personal leadership strengths, and participate in initiatives, teambuilding activities, and adventure programming. While at camp, this program focuses on the development of "soft" skills including leading camp activities, forming positive connections with others, and building strong communication, initiative, and responsibility. WLIT campers have the chance to "shadow" a cabin of campers and their counsellors, as well as a variety of camp classes and activities. This begins with observation and getting to know the group of campers and, over the course of two weeks, WLITs build up to leading activities and programming and acting as a supportive mentor to younger campers. As a group, the WLITs also create and run a program for the entire camp, support the running of morning field games, and take on a range of other programming opportunities. 

Out on their 9-night Algonquin canoe trip, WLIT campers develop their leadership and canoe tripping skills through playing an active role in navigation, portaging, cooking meals, and setting up camp. This trip is an incredible opportunity for campers to challenge themselves, overcome obstacles as a team, and be immersed in the natural world. 

Spending a whole month at camp also provides campers with tons of opportunity to try out various camp activities, participate in lots of wacky games and theme days, and be part of a close-knit group of like-aged peers. This program is often described as a transformative, immersive experience that creates lifelong memories and friendships.
